À propos de cet audio
Join us for an insightful conversation with Yacine Bensalem, an acclaimed architect and designer with a fascinating background and international flair. From his early days in Algeria and Italy to his education in Paris, Yacine has traversed continents to influence design across the globe. We explore his love for Hong Kong, a city that reminds him of the iconic "Blade Runner" and offers endless opportunities.
In this episode, Yacine shares his remarkable career journey, including his collaborations with luxury fashion brand Balmain and the creative process behind projects like Pata Negra House. He discusses how inspirations from personal travels and experiences shape his work, as well as the excitement of crafting meaningful designs within various constraints.
